Why does the Hyundai Elantra strut cost more?
A used Hyundai Elantra strut carries a median asking price of $121, which is 86% higher than the Ford Focus at $65. Supply also plays a role: Hyundai Elantra has 2,824 priced listings versus 867 for Ford Focus, and more listings generally mean more choices and more competitive pricing.
The Hyundai Elantra average ($145) runs 20% above its median ($121), indicating a tail of high-priced listings — likely low-mileage or remanufactured units pulling the average up.
Our guide covers 10 model years for the Hyundai Elantra (2016–2025) but only 2 for the Ford Focus (2016–2018), so the Hyundai Elantra data reflects a broader range of generations.
The Hyundai Elantra strut is interchangeable across 13 model years versus just 7 for the Ford Focus — that wider compatibility window means more donor vehicles in salvage yards and tends to push prices lower.
At Grade A (excellent) condition, the Ford Focus is 41% cheaper ($75 vs $127) — the gap widens compared to the overall median difference.
The Ford Focus has 12 known trim variants compared to 8 for the Hyundai Elantra, which means buyers need to be more careful about matching the exact engine or drivetrain configuration on the Ford Focus.
Buyer's checklist
What to check before buying a used strut
- Check the shaft for pitting or rust — a pitted shaft will chew through the new seal and start leaking immediately.
- Look for oil weeping around the seal area. A light film is normal on older units; dripping means it's spent.
- Confirm whether the strut mount and spring are included, or if you'll need to transfer yours over.
- Match the part to your vehicle's suspension type (standard, sport, electronic/adaptive) — they're not interchangeable.

Can I use a Hyundai Elantra strut in a Ford Focus?
This comparison describes pricing, not interchangeability. Even when two parts share similar prices, they may require different engines, trims, electronics, or mounting points. Always match the seller's part number against your VIN before purchasing.
